So first thing is first… your leaderboard tab should open up a leaderboard window showing yourself and your friends (it is important for the initial exposure to be directly related to the person viewing this)
You will see yourself and if you are above/below people on your friends list.
Next tab should be “global” leaderboards, being leaderboards of EVERYONE… you will see the highest ranked player. This should be decided by a point system
Highest Pit level cleared
Highest Infernal Hordes Aether collection
Highest NMDs completed in 20Min time window(so lets say highest ranked player has 6 of these completed)
This will build up 3 pillars for Diablo 4 PVE all with different types of “builds” needed.
Pit is a build that needs the most survivability against the hardest enemies, it should feel like crawling through mud and then getting up and having to fight a massive enemy
Infernal Hordes is focused on room exploding, your ability to create a build that can kill a MASSIVE amount of enemies quickly
NMDs will be focused on speed, (This will only make sense after NMD rework) but I think the way they should work is you are able to ignite a sigil doing this does was a sigil already does but starts a 20-30min timer(25 might be the sweet spot) You go into a NMDs pick a bane/boon like Rootholds…you clear the dungeon and it opens a portal for the new dungeon. This rework also fits with the Butcher… you are in this NMD trying to GO GO GO GO GO, the Butcher is the perfect enemy to chase you down (even more crazy if you can get a roothold to summon multiple butchers or a new type) the reward is depending on how much NMDs you completed (it might be easier for each run to give you X amount of a resource so “half” completed runs are still rewarding you. The reward being simply more mats, and guranteed reroll scrolls after you can complete a certain threshold of NMDs in the time window.
butcher also needs to scale with your last highest pit level completed
_))))))))((((((((()))))))))))))(((((((())))))
Back to the leaderboards.
Friend leaderboard
Global leaderboard
CLASS leaderboards(for each class)
ability to order the leaderboards by the 3 activites and by total “score”
So the rank 1 player could be pit 140 infernal ashe 2000 and NMDs completed 8
you can see the rank 2 player has a PIT 145, Ashe 1400 and NMDS compelted 7… so this player knows to get above the other player they are already ahead in pit cleared but need to create a build to do Infenral hordes and NMDS better.
EDIT: someone on reddit suggested changing NMDs to a strict 5 dungeons, so you know which dungeons you’re doing and will know what objectives you need to do rewarding game knowledge.
This would also look good on a leaderboard you’d see the fastest player somehow did 5 dungeons in 9 minutes